Last night I discovered that my 3rd great-grandfather was an ophthalmologist in Des Moines, Iowa. (Turns out I do a LOT of research centered in Iowa, no matter which line I'm looking at, but that's another story.)
Dr. Charles B. Hervey is on my Smith side (see family chart in photos) and his business model was selling $1 eyeglasses. Before he was at the Loper Drug Co. on 5th & Walnut Street in Des Moines, he worked at the Iowa Pharmacy at 128 W 4th Street and in 1901 applied for a permit "to sell intoxicating liquors" there. I'm not sure if the pharmacy ever received the permit or if that was a common permit for such an established to have at the time, but he had moved on to the next shop by 1905. Loper Drug Co. later moved to 412 East 5th Street which is the only three of these buildings to still exist. It is currently a tattoo shop.
